Purpose: Identify strengths and gaps across four core areas—Leadership, Communication, Performance, and Wellness—to guide focused learning and development.

1. LEADERSHIP: Leadership expectations are clear and consistent. [Target: Clarity]
2. LEADERSHIP: Leaders take ownership and hold others accountable. [Target: Accountability]
3. LEADERSHIP: Difficult conversations are handled promptly and respectfully. [Target: Empowerment]
4. LEADERSHIP: Decision-making is clear and empowering. [Target: Alignment]
5. LEADERSHIP: Leaders demonstrate emotional intelligence under pressure. [Target: Emotional Intelligence]
6. COMMUNICATION: Information flows freely and accurately across teams. [Target: Connection]
7. COMMUNICATION: Feedback is regular and constructive. [Target: Listening]
8. COMMUNICATION: Meetings are clear, inclusive, and outcome-driven. [Target: Feedback]
9. COMMUNICATION: Conflicts are addressed quickly and respectfully. [Target: Conflict Prevention]
10. COMMUNICATION: People feel safe speaking up or sharing ideas. [Target: Psychological Safety]
11. PERFORMANCE: Goals and expectations are clear and measurable. [Target: Productivity]
12. PERFORMANCE: Leaders solve problems at the root cause. [Target: Decision-Making]
13. PERFORMANCE: Coaching and development are part of everyday leadership. [Target: Coaching]
14. PERFORMANCE: Teams adapt well to change. [Target: Adaptability]
15. PERFORMANCE: Productivity and focus are strong across the organization. [Target: Continuous Improvement]
16. WELLNESS: Morale and energy levels are positive and steady. [Target: Energy]
17. WELLNESS: Workloads are balanced and manageable. [Target: Stress Management]
18. WELLNESS: Leaders model healthy balance and boundaries. [Target: Boundaries]
19. WELLNESS: Support for mental health and well-being is accessible. [Target: Engagement]
20. WELLNESS: People feel connected to the organization’s mission and purpose. [Target: Resilience]
